Tesla is testing a low-priced 'Rent Solar' program for homes, but read the fine print

It's a pretty straightforward deal: for as little as $50 monthly, you get all the necessary panels and other hardware, plus installation, support, and ongoing maintenance. There's no up front cost for the installation and no long-term contract commitment.

There's one big catch, however: if you decide to end your commitment and want the solar panels and hardware removed, you're paying Tesla $1,500 to get that done. You're also going to pay the same amount if you start with an option that's too large for your needs and decide to downsize.

Can the Rent Solar program turn things around? It's not clear. The idea of paying nothing up front and only $50 monthly to get an entire solar system installed is appealing, no question. But the FAQ is very clear: this is a rental offer. Your money isn't paying off a hefty purchase over time, it's just going straight to Tesla.... https://mashable.com/article/tesla-rent-solar-program/

DALE VINCE V ELON MUSK: ELECTRIC CAR TSARS AT WAR OVER MOTORWAY CHARGING STATIONS
Published 18 March 2015 | Driving.co.uk

...At the root of the dispute is Ecotricity’s ownership of the rights to build recharging stations at motorway services. Having a way to recharge cars quickly and conveniently on the main road network is seen as the key to establishing electric cars in the mainstream. Ecotricity had entered into a partnership with Tesla, allowing the American firm to build its own, faster, rechargers on sites leased by Ecotricity....

...But the idealism of the venture soon unravelled to reveal a tale of alleged corporate skulduggery that would be more at home in an episode of Dallas — except without the oil. And it began with an email.

In the City they call them fat-fingered trades — when a trader inadvertently hits the wrong key on his computer and costs his bank millions. The price of the email — sent in error late on Sunday, May 18, last year from a Tesla employee to someone at Ecotricity with the same first name as its intended recipient — has yet to be determined, but it could easily run into the millions too.

The email allegedly made clear Tesla’s plans to break up the partnership it had built with Ecotricity to install chargers in service areas and instead to make a direct approach to their operators. Ecotricity says that the email — written in haste after an article last year in The Sunday Times that disclosed Musk’s concept of an electric superhighway in Britain — also revealed Tesla’s intention to blacken Ecotricity’s name with politicians and the media. Instead of being sent to Simon Sproule, then Tesla’s head of corporate communications, the email was sent by mistake to Simon Crowfoot of Ecotricity, alerting the company to Tesla’s plans.

Vince said the email was evidence not only of underhandedness but of a “brutal” corporate culture within the American firm.

“I have never seen anything approaching Tesla’s behaviour and we have been around 20 years this year and we’ve had some run-ins, you know. I do think it’s cultural — I just think that’s how they operate.” ...continued https://www.driving.co.uk/news/dale-vince-vs-elon-musk/

Explosions Threatening Lithium-Ion's Edge in a Battery Race

At least 21 fires had already occurred at battery projects in South Korea, according to BloombergNEF. But this latest one, erupting on Friday at a facility owned by a Pinnacle West Capital Corp. utility in Surprise, Arizona, marked the first time it has happened in America since batteries took off globally.

Local regulators are now demanding answers, companies are investigating the cause, and analysts are wondering: Could more blazes threaten the future of lithium-ion -- the only technology that has proven capable of bringing battery storage into the mainstream?

“If these fires continue to occur, it doesn’t bode well for the industry in the short term and the storage market will almost certainly slow down,” said Ravi Manghani, an analyst at Wood Mackenzie Power & Renewables. “As other technologies mature and costs fall, it would certainly erode lithium-ion’s advantage.” https://www.bloomberg.com/news/articles/2019-04-23/explosions-are-threatening-lithium-ion-s-edge-in-a-battery-race
